Together with a partnering company, we're looking for a strong Software Engineer to build the systems behind an AI agent evaluation platform — systems that test, grade, and stress AI agents at scale, and turn the results into actionable signal about how those agents behave.This is a software engineering role first — designing services, data models, and pipelines that have to be correct, tested, and maintainable — applied to an AI problem domain. You'll work with LLMs regularly, but the core of the job is engineering, not prompt-tuning.

What Your Day Might Look Like:

  • Backend services & APIs: Build and maintain the services, data models, and APIs that power the platform — designed for correctness, testability, and scale.
  • Simulation & orchestration: Work on the systems that coordinate complex, multi-step interactions between AI agents and external systems, improving their reliability and throughput.
  • Evaluation & scoring: Design systems that grade agent outputs, combining deterministic checks with model-assisted judgment — and make scoring reliable, explainable, and reproducible.
  • Data pipelines: Build pipelines that generate, transform, and quality-check large volumes of structured data and benchmark content.
  • Quality & reliability: Add the tests, instrumentation, and safeguards needed to trust outputs from systems that are inherently non-deterministic.

Requirements

Your Superpowers 🚀

  • 4+ years building and shipping production software, with strong proficiency in Python.
  • Deep software engineering fundamentals: system and API design, data modeling, concurrency/async, testing strategy, debugging, and code review. You can own a non-trivial service end-to-end.
  • Experience designing and operating distributed or service-oriented systems (queues, workers, APIs) — not just calling them.
  • Comfort designing schemas and working with relational databases, plus the migrations and performance concerns that come with them.
  • Working knowledge of LLM APIs — orchestration, structured outputs, and handling non-determinism. We expect you to use LLMs effectively, but this is not a prompt-engineering role.
  • Ability to reason about correctness of probabilistic systems: how to test, measure, and trust outputs that aren't byte-for-byte deterministic.
  • High quality bar: you write tests, types, and docs by default, and you keep changes small and reviewable.

Bonus points for:

  • Experience building agentic or multi-agent systems, tool-use, or orchestration frameworks.
  • Background in evaluation / benchmarking of ML or LLM systems (rubrics, golden datasets, model-as-judge, inter-rater reliability).
  • Experience with distributed task queues and async workloads.
  • Modern Python tooling and typed codebases (e.g. type checkers, linters, Pydantic, FastAPI).
  • Retrieval / search experience and working with data ingest pipelines.
  • Some comfort with the infra side (Docker, CI/CD) so you can ship what you build.

What you need to know about the Toronto Tech Scene

Although home to some of the biggest names in tech, including Google, Microsoft and Amazon, Toronto has established itself as one of the largest startup ecosystems in the world. And with over 2,000 startups — more than 30 percent of the country's total startups — Toronto continues to attract new businesses. Be it helping entrepreneurs manage their finances, simplifying business operations by automating payroll or assisting pharmaceutical companies in launching new drugs, the city's tech scene is just getting started.
